What is a temporary CPA?

A Temporary CPA job is a short-term accounting role where a Certified Public Accountant (CPA) is hired to assist with financial tasks such as tax preparation, audits, or financial reporting. These roles are often needed during busy seasons, special projects, or to cover staff absences. Temporary CPAs may work for public accounting firms, corporations, or as independent contractors. This position allows flexibility while utilizing CPA expertise.

What are common challenges faced by temporary CPAs in new assignments?

Temporary CPAs often face the challenge of quickly acclimating to new company procedures, systems, and team dynamics as they step into short-term roles. You may be expected to hit the ground running with limited onboarding, which requires strong adaptability and initiative. Working in a fast-paced environment, you’ll need to manage time effectively while adhering to strict reporting or tax deadlines. However, these challenges can also provide valuable exposure to different industries and accounting practices, enhancing your professional skills and network.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a temporary CPA?

To thrive as a Temporary CPA, you need a thorough understanding of accounting principles, financial reporting, and regulatory compliance, supported by an active CPA license and relevant work experience. Familiarity with accounting software such as QuickBooks, SAP, or Oracle, and proficiency with spreadsheets and tax preparation tools, is often required. Strong analytical thinking, adaptability, and excellent communication skills help you quickly integrate into new teams and workflows. These abilities are crucial for delivering high-quality results within tight deadlines and diverse organizational settings.

What We Look For In a CPA Tutor
  • Advanced Test Mastery: Deep knowledge of CPA Examination sections including Financial Accounting and Reporting, Auditing and Attestation, Regulation covering tax and business law, and Business Environment and Concepts covering economics, corporate governance, and information technology. Ability to explain GAAP, auditing standards, tax code provisions, and cost accounting while preparing candidates for CPA licensure.
  • Strategic Test-Taking & Problem-Solving: Skilled at teaching task-based simulation strategies, multiple-choice question analysis, and time management across CPA exam sections. Guides students through journal entry preparation, audit procedure evaluation, individual and corporate tax calculations, and business valuation problems. Emphasizes understanding the authoritative literature research tasks and applying accounting standards to complex multi-step scenarios.
  • Curriculum Awareness & Adaptive Instruction: Familiar with CPA examination content blueprints and common challenges such as applying new accounting standards updates, distinguishing audit report modifications, and integrating tax law across individual and business entities. Adapts instruction using Becker, Wiley, or Roger CPA review materials, practice simulations, and diagnostic score analysis to support accounting graduates seeking CPA certification.
